yujinjin / fans

这是一个app(android/iOS)项目,但页面视图全部都用的是html5页,没有使用app的原生页面。 前端h5是基于mui + vue2 + vue-router2 + es6 + webpack2 + vuex + signalR 的前端webApp单页项目框架,项目可以直接在PC上运行html5页面。 app打包技术是用HBuilder IDE工具一键打包成APP。
417 stars 150 forks source link

mac 上 npm run MR_DEV 报错,已经处理,且本地运行vuejs2成功 #3

Closed wwb568109135 closed 7 years ago

wwb568109135 commented 7 years ago

webpack 报错 image

前台: image

wwb568109135 commented 7 years ago

(1)图片1,已经解决 import config from './config/DEV' (2)图片2,已经解决 import config from '../../config/DEV'

楼主应该考虑下,config这些配置,应该结合命令来用: console.log(process.argv)//输出所有参数

image

本地运行成功: image

yujinjin commented 7 years ago

@wwb568109135 这个是各种环境的运行和打包配置。 我目前只配置了DEV环境以及相应的DEV运行、打包命令。 config已经是作为ProvidePlugin ,已经在webpack配置好了,可以直接引用不需要再额外引入。 另外API的机制我这里做了一些改动,主要是把主动权交付给API。 image

wwb568109135 commented 7 years ago

@yujinjin NODE_ENV = process.env.NODE_ENV || "DEV", //环境类型 package.json 文件下的打包命令:

"MB_DEV": "export NODE_ENV=dev&export NODE_RUN=0&webpack --progress --hide-modules",

名称问题,文件大小写 有问题,我虽然不知道你执行的export NODE_ENV=dev 应该是导出NODE_ENV=dev,和webpack.config.js下面的NODE_ENV 判断有问题,大小写有问题!

yujinjin commented 7 years ago

@wwb568109135 现在最新的代码在MAC系统运行还有什么问题?